Output d745a2014376e6c261ce26e44a5fbe372b9e525c652e806b75898c1931a5787a:25

value
650846
script pubkey
OP_0 OP_PUSHBYTES_32 3f419a79c2bbfd208e1859e43c9407f6d696f90ebd158b541aeaa59903aef156
address
bc1q8aqe57wzh07jprsct8jre9q87mtfd7gwh52ck4q6a2jejqaw79tq36r457
transaction
d745a2014376e6c261ce26e44a5fbe372b9e525c652e806b75898c1931a5787a
spent
true